How to Say "armband" in Spanish
The Spanish word for “armband” is “brazalete” — B1 level. This is a very common word in everyday Spanish.

Examples
El capitán del equipo lleva el brazalete rojo.
The team captain wears the red armband.
Los jugadores usaron un brazalete negro en señal de luto.
The players wore a black armband as a sign of mourning.
Para entrar a la zona VIP, necesitas mostrar tu brazalete.
To enter the VIP area, you need to show your armband/wristband.
Functional usage
When used in sports, we use the verb 'lucir' (to show off/wear) or 'llevar' (to wear/carry) with 'brazalete'.
Using 'pulsera' for sports
Mistake: “El capitán lleva una pulsera.”
Correction: El capitán lleva un brazalete. In sports, 'pulsera' sounds like jewelry, whereas 'brazalete' sounds like a symbol of authority.
